2/21/2021 Barnhart 1.206J/16.77J/ESD.215J 7 Flight Schedule • Minimum turn times = 30 minutes Flight No. Origin Destin. Dep. Time Arrival Time 1 A B 6:30 8:30 2 B C 9:30 11:00 3 C B 16:00 17:00 4 B A 18:00 20:00

2/21/2021 Barnhart 1.206J/16.77J/ESD.215J 8 Time-Space Flight Network Nodes • Associated with each node j is a location l(j) and a time t(j) • A Departure Node j corresponds to a flight departure from location l(j) at time t(j) • An Arrival Node j corresponds to a flight arrival at location l(j) at time t(j) – min_turn_time – t(j)= arrival time of flight + min_turn_time = flight ready time

2/21/2021 Barnhart 1.206J/16.77J/ESD.215J 9 Time-Space Flight Network Arcs • Associated with each arc jk (with endnodes j and k) is an aircraft movement in space and time • A Flight Arc jk represents a flight departing location l(j) at time t(j) and arriving at location l(k) at time t(k) – min_turn_time • A Ground Arc or Connection Arc jk represents an aircraft on the ground at location l(j) (= l(k)) from time t(j) until time t(k)
